About These tricky fairies sometimes change the board on a ball night

The artwork entitled “These tricky fairies sometimes change the board on a ball night” is a piece by the artist Arthur Rackham, belonging to the Art Nouveau (Modern) movement. This illustration is part of the series “Peter Pan in Kensington Gardens”.

In the artwork, a whimsical scene is depicted in which mischievous fairies are engaged in altering a signboard. The fairies are intricately detailed, each exhibiting playful expressions and animated postures as they collaborate in the act of changing the sign. The background features a pastoral setting with bare-branched trees and a soft, almost sepia-toned landscape, creating a sense of enchantment typical of Rackham’s illustrative style. The overall composition exudes a magical charm, coupling the ethereal subject matter with the fluid, sinuous lines characteristic of the Art Nouveau movement.
